Man found shot on porch in Lincoln-Lemington-Belmar neighborhood

A man was injured in a shooting in the city’s Lincoln-Lemington-Belmar neighborhood Monday evening.

Just after 10:50 p.m., officers were dispatched to the intersection of Lemington Avenue and Oberlin Street for an 11-round ShotSpotter alert. They located the crime scene at the intersection and as they searched the area, they found a man on a porch a few houses away in the 7200 block of Lemington Avenue.

The victim suffered a gunshot wound to his left leg. Officers applied a tourniquet until medics arrived. He was taken to an area hospital in stable condition.

According to Pittsburgh Public Safety, no description of the suspect is available at this time.

The Mobile Crime Unit was called to the scene to process evidence, including recovered shell casings.

The investigation is ongoing.
